Summary

Barry Harris Trio made "Bluesy" available on July 31, 1958. With this song being about 5 minutes long, at 4:31, "Bluesy" by Barry Harris Trio is fairly a long song compared to the average song length. This song does not have an "Explicit" tag, making it safe for all ages. The song is number 3 out of 8 in Breakin' It Up by Barry Harris Trio. In terms of popularity, Bluesy is currently not that popular. Since there is more of a neutral sound being played, this makes the track somewhat danceable.

Bluesy BPM

The tempo marking of Bluesy by Barry Harris Trio is Andante (at a walking pace), since this song has a tempo of 108 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a moderate tempo.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

Bluesy Key

G Minor is the music key of this track. Because this track belongs in the G Minor key, the camelot key is 6A. So, the perfect camelot match for 6A would be either 6A or 5B. While, a low energy boost can consist of either 6B or 7A. For moderate energy boost, you would use 3A and a high energy boost can either be 8A or 1A. However, if you are looking for a low energy drop, finding a song with a camelot key of 5A would be a great choice. Where 9A would give you a moderate drop, and 4A or 11A would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 9B allows you to change the mood.
